طراحی، یک فرایند خلاق است که با تغییرات زمان، تکنولوژی، فرهنگ و نیازهای کاربران تکامل مییابد. در دهههای اخیر، بسیاری از روشهای طراحی مدرن معرفی شدهاند که هر کدام ویژگیها و مزایای خاص خود را دارند. روشهای طراحی مدرن باتوجهبه نیازها و تغییرات جامعه پویا و تکاملپذیر هستند. انتخاب بهترین روش بستگی به محدودیتها، اهداف و مخاطبین هر پروژه دارد. با استفاده از این روشها، میتوان یک تجربه کاربری جذاب و کارآمد ایجاد کرد.
طراحی واکنشگرا (Responsive Design) در روشهای طراحی
۱. تعریف
طراحی واکنشگرا رویکردی است که بهوسیلهٔ آن وبسایتها و برنامههای کاربردی بهگونهای طراحی میشوند که بهصورت خودکار و بهینه بهاندازه و وضوح صفحهنمایش دستگاههای مختلف مانند دسکتاپ، تبلت، گوشی موبایل و غیره تنظیم شوند.
۲. چرا طراحی واکنشگرا مهم است؟
. افزایش استفاده از دستگاههای موبایل: با افزایش استفاده از گوشیهای هوشمند و تبلتها، نیاز به وبسایتها و برنامههایی که بهصورت مناسب در این دستگاهها نمایش داده میشوند، بیشتر شده است.
. بهینهسازی برای موتورهای جستجو: گوگل و بسیاری از موتورهای جستجو، وبسایتهای واکنشگرا را ترجیح میدهند و این موضوع میتواند در رتبهبندی جستجوها مؤثر باشد.
. تجربه کاربری بهتر: وبسایتهای واکنشگرا به کاربران این امکان را میدهند که با هر دستگاهی و در هر شرایطی به محتوای سایت دسترسی داشته باشند.
۳. چگونه طراحی واکنشگرا کار میکند؟
طراحی واکنشگرا معمولاً با استفاده از “Media Queries” در CSS انجام میشود. این کوئریها به طراح این امکان را میدهند که استایلهای مختلف را برای اندازهها و وضوحهای مختلف صفحهنمایش تعیین کند.
۴. مزایا و معایب
. مزایا: کاهش هزینههای نگهداری، بهبود رتبه در موتورهای جستجو، تجربه کاربری یکپارچه و ارائه یک طراحی منسجم برای تمامی دستگاهها.
. معایب: ممکن است طراحی و توسعه اولیه زمانبر و پیچیدهتر باشد، برخی از قابلیتها در برخی دستگاهها ممکن است بهدرستی کار نکند و نیاز به تستهای گستردهتر.
طراحی محور کاربر (User-Centered Design – UCD)
الف) تعریف
User-Centered Design (UCD) یک فرایند طراحی است که در آن کاربران بهعنوان محور اصلی توجه قرار دارند. در این روش، طراحی محصولات باتوجهبه نیازها و انتظارات کاربران انجام میشود.
ب) مراحل UCD
. تحقیق و درک کاربر: شناسایی نیازها، اهداف و مشکلات کاربران از طریق مصاحبهها، نظرسنجیها و تحقیقات میدانی.
. تعریف نمایههای کاربری: ایجاد پروفایلها یا “پرسوناها” برای نمایانگر شده کاربران هدف.
. ایجاد سناریوها: تعریف سناریوهای مختلف استفاده از محصول بر اساس نیازها و رفتار کاربران.
. طراحی اولیه: ایجاد مفاهیم و طرحهای اولیه برای محصول.
. تست با کاربران: انجام تستهای کاربری با افراد واقعی و دریافت بازخورد از آنها.
. بهبود و تکرار: بر اساس بازخوردهای دریافتی، طراحی بهبودیافته و مراحل قبلی تکرار میشود.
پ) چرا ucd مهم است؟
. افزایش رضایت کاربر: محصولاتی که بر اساس نیازهای واقعی کاربران طراحی شدهاند، موجب رضایت بیشتر آنها میشوند.
. کاهش هزینهها: با اجرای تستهای کاربری در مراحل اولیه طراحی، مشکلات و نقصها زودتر شناسایی و رفع میشوند که در نهایت منجر به کاهش هزینههای اصلاح در مراحل بعدی میشود.
. افزایش کارایی و کارآمدی: کاربران با محصولات طراحی شده بر اساس UCD، بهراحتی و با کمترین موانع مواجه میشوند.
طراحی متریال (Material Design) یکی از روشهای طراحی مدرن
۱. تعریف
طراحی متریال یکزبان طراحی است که توسط گوگل ایجاد شده است و بهمنظور یکپارچهسازی و بهبود تجربه کاربری واسطهای مختلف (از اپلیکیشنهای موبایل گرفته تا وبسایتها) طراحی شده است.
۲. ویژگی های اصلی
. ورقهای متریال: این ورقها (یا layers) عناصری هستند که در فضای سهبعدی موجود میشوند و از آنها برای ساختن اجزای مختلف واسط کاربری استفاده میشود.
. انیمیشن: انیمیشنها بهگونهای طراحی شدهاند که به کاربر در فهم و تجربه واسط کمک میکنند.
. اصول گرافیکی: استفاده از رنگ، فونت و تصاویر به شیوهای منسجم و هماهنگ.
. تأکید بر واکنشپذیری: طراحی متریال بهصورت واکنشگرا طراحی شده است تا بهخوبی در انواع دستگاهها و اندازههای صفحهنمایش به نمایش درآید.
۳. چرا طراحی متریال مهم است؟
. یکپارچگی: طراحی متریال به ایجاد یک تجربه یکپارچه و منسجم در سراسر محصولات و سرویسهای گوگل کمک میکند.
. رویکرد مدرن: این سبک با ویژگیهای طراحی مدرن، بهروز و جذاب است.
. مبنای منسجم برای توسعهدهندگان: با ارائه یک مجموعه از دستورالعملها، توسعهدهندگان میتوانند بهسادگی واسطهای کاربری زیبا و کارآمد طراحی کنند.
۴. نتیجهگیری
طراحی متریال بهعنوان یکی از معیارهای معاصر طراحی واسط کاربری، تأکید زیادی بر منسجم بودن، واکنشپذیری و تجربه کاربری مؤثر دارد. باتوجهبه اهمیت رابط کاربری در موفقیت یک محصول دیجیتال، استفاده از رویکردهای طراحی مثل “طراحی متریال” میتواند بسیار مؤثر واقع شود.
طراحی سیستم (Design Systems) چیست؟ و چه کاربردی دارد؟
الف) تعریف
طراحی سیستم یک مجموعه منسجم از اصول، ابزار و مؤلفهها است که به تیمهای طراحی و توسعه کمک میکند تا محصولات باکیفیت بالا و یکپارچه ایجاد کنند.
ب) مؤلفه اصلی
. اصول طراحی (Design Principles): مجموعهای از رهنمودها و فلسفههایی که تصمیمات طراحی را هدایت میکنند.
. واحدهای UI (UI Components): مجموعهای از المانهای طراحی که بهصورت مجدد قابلاستفاده هستند، مانند دکمهها، فیلدهای ورودی و کارتها.
. الگوها (Patterns): راهحلهای طراحی برای مشکلات رایج و تکراری که در طراحی واسط با آنها مواجه میشویم.
. راهنمای استایل (Style Guide): دستورالعملها و معیارهای مربوط به استفاده از رنگ، فونت، فاصلهگذاری و سایر جنبههای گرافیکی.
پ) چرا طراحی سیستم مهم است؟
. یکپارچگی: با وجود یک مرجع منسجم، تیمها میتوانند واسطهای یکپارچهتری ایجاد کنند.
. سرعت: با استفاده از المانها و الگوهای موجود، زمان طراحی و توسعه بهشدت کاهش مییابد.
. سازگاری: طراحی سیستم اطمینان میدهد که همه تصمیمات طراحی با معیارها و اصول مشخص شده سازگار باشند.
. آموزش: برای افراد جدیدی که به تیم اضافه میشوند، طراحی سیستم یک منبع عالی برای آموزش و فهم سریع استانداردها است.
برای طراحی داخلی، طراحی نقشه و طراحی نما ساختمان می توانید سفارش خود را به صورت آنلاین در سایت ما ثبت کنید!!